Speaker Biography

Professor James Bennett is the Director of StoryFutures, the £6.3m R&D catalyst for creative industries in immersive technologies and the Co-Director of the £6m StoryFutures Academy: The National Centre for Immersive Storytelling, both funded by UK Government’s Industrial Strategy Challenge Fund. Across both roles he has commissioned and executive produced immersive experiences with The National Gallery, Heathrow, BBC3, Discovery Channel, Nesta and more. In these roles he has produced the UK’s first comprehensive skills report for immersive production (with Amanda Murphy) and also launched StoryFutures China as Co-Investigator with the National Gallery and Shanghai Museum of Science and Technology.

He is the former Head of Media Arts at Royal Holloway, University of London and a Professor in Digital Culture & Television. His work focuses on the production cultures and shape of television and celebrity in digital culture.
